Great to meet you!

Hi! I'm William, and I am passionate to help people get honest and go deep on the hard stuff so they can lead the life they want to live. My biggest strength is providing a space dedicated to you. We can sort things out, process your experiences, deepen your insight and most importantly, get unstuck.

I specialize in depression, grief, resentment, men's issues, inter-generational trauma, relationship with our parents, parenthood and relationships. I help my clients get honest and discover clarity.

I am a Licensed Clinical Social Worker (LCSW) based in SF Bay Area, California and work with clients statewide via telehealth.
